J/ApJ/643/402 Cool white dwarfs in the solar neighborhood (Kawka+, 2006)

Abstract:
The New Luyten Two-Tenths catalog contains a large number of
high proper motion white dwarf candidates that remain to be
spectroscopically confirmed. We present new spectroscopic
observations, as well as SDSS archival spectra of 49 white dwarf
candidates selected from the revised NLTT catalog of Salim & Gould
(2003, Cat. J/ApJ/582/1011). Of these, 34 are cool DA white dwarfs
with temperatures ranging from approximately 5000 up to 11,690K, and
11 are DC white dwarfs with temperatures ranging from 4300K (NLTT
18555) up to 11000K. Three of the DA white dwarfs also display
abundances of heavy elements (NLTT 3915, NLTT 44986, and NLTT 43806),
and one is a cool magnetic white dwarf (NLTT 44447) with an estimated
magnetic field strength of 1.3MG. We also present a new cool DQ white
dwarf (NLTT 31347) with an estimated temperature of 6250K. We
supplement our sample with SDSS ugriz photometry for a fraction of the
newly identified white dwarfs. A kinematical study of this sample of
white dwarfs, characterized by proper motions ranging from 0.136"/yr
to 0.611"/yr, suggest that they belong to the thin disk population.
